Yes, with some adjustments. The sleeves on a vest tend to be wider than those on a sweater. A good rule of thumb is to add 25% more stitches to the arm hole. For example, you are leaving 30 stitches for the armhole, adding 25% to that would be 8 7.5 to be exact, but you round off to the next number) therefore, the armhole would be 38 stitches in the round.

What are electrical sleeves used for?

In the electrical industry there are many different types of sleeves used. There are insulation sleeves, linesman's high voltage sleeves and conduit sleeves to name a few. The insulation sleeve is used for the protection of electrical conductors. Linesman's sleeves are used for extensions to the protective rubber gauntlets that they wear when working on high tension wiring systems. Conduit sleeves are used when a broken conduit needs to be repaired in situ.
